Handover note — Fri evening

For visiting contractors supporting the Hollybrae platform overnight: the support team moves to the Kestrel Wing after 22:00, and the main atrium doors lock automatically at that point. Use the loading-bay entrance on Tarn Lane instead; the night guard, Priya on most shifts, will check you against the contractor list. Parking is fine in bays 9–12. The server room stays badge-only, so call the on-duty lead if you need it. For the Kestrel Wing side door, enter the code below.

door code, tajof-kageg: bdg-QVDCE-3

Finance Review Summary — Annual Billing Transition, Orvessa Systems

Prepared for the incoming director. The shift from monthly to annual billing for the Lumekit product line was piloted across two regions last quarter. Collections improved markedly: days-sales-outstanding fell from 41 to 19, and churn among annual accounts dropped by roughly a third. Discount exposure remains within the 12% ceiling agreed by the board. Remaining risk sits with mid-tier renewals due next spring. Further strategic detail appears in the confidential note below.

management briefing: Headcount on the Silok team goes from 44 to 77 by the end of May. Gross margin on Silok came in at 63 percent against a plan of 30 percent.

Hi all — ahead of Thursday's eng sync, a summary of the Larkfield schema migration plan. We'll run the expand-contract pattern: new columns land first, dual-writes enabled for one full release cycle, then reads flip, then old columns drop. No table locks are expected; the largest backfill (orders_ledger) runs in 5k-row batches with a pause knob we can tune live. Rollback is a config flip, not a redeploy. Please review the runbook before the sync and flag concerns. The candidate build for the dual-write phase is listed below.

build token for tawif-bahip: htk31_68bba16e1afabfef4ecc69408c06f16

Hey plugin folks — I'm handing SpokeShift (our bike-share rebalancing tool) over to Marit while I'm out. Quick context: the dispatcher polls dock fullness every five minutes and your plugins get called on each rebalance cycle, so keep handlers fast. Staging mirrors the Velda City fleet, not production. To wire your plugin into staging, point it at these settings:

settings of tagug-fajof:
[zorwyn]
host = zorwyn.nelvrosys.corp
user = zorwyn_svc
database = zorwyn_prod